Message type: E = Error
Message class: QS - QM: Master data
Message number: 121
Message text: Enter a validity time period for the tolerance change

- Enter a validity time period for the tolerance change ?The SAP error message QS121, which states "Enter a validity time period for the tolerance change," typically occurs in the context of Quality Management (QM) when you are trying to set or change tolerances for inspection characteristics in a quality plan or inspection lot.
Cause:
The error arises when you attempt to create or modify a tolerance change without specifying a validity period. In SAP QM, tolerances for inspection characteristics must have a defined time frame during which they are applicable. If this validity period is not provided, the system cannot process the change, leading to the QS121 error.
Solution:
To resolve the QS121 error, you need to ensure that you enter a validity time period for the tolerance change. Here are the steps to do this:
Access the Tolerance Change Screen: Navigate to the area in SAP where you are trying to change the tolerances (e.g., in the Quality Management module).
Enter Validity Period: When prompted for the tolerance change, make sure to fill in the fields for the validity period. This typically includes:
- Start Date: The date from which the new tolerance will be effective.
- End Date: The date until which the tolerance will be valid.
Save Changes: After entering the validity period, save your changes. This should resolve the QS121 error.
